What is the 10M08DAF256C7G and what family does it belong to?
The 10M08DAF256C7G is an Altera (now Intel) MAX 10 non-volatile FPGA with 8,000 logic elements, 387,072 bits of user flash, and a 12-bit 1-MSPS ADC, housed in a 256-pin LBGA package. According to Intel's MAX 10 device overview, the MAX 10 family combines instant-on configuration from internal flash with analog and memory blocks, eliminating the external boot PROM required by SRAM-based FPGAs such as Cyclone V.
How do I decode the 10M08DAF256C7G part number?
The OPN decodes as follows: 10M08 = MAX 10 family, 8K logic-element density; D = dual-configuration internal flash; A = enhanced analog block (ADC + temperature sensor); F256 = 256-pin FBGA; C = commercial temperature grade 0 °C to +85 °C; 7G = speed grade 7 with lead-free RoHS packaging. The 'A' (enhanced analog) variant is required if you need the on-chip 12-bit ADC.

What development software do I need to program the 10M08DAF256C7G?
The 10M08DAF256C7G is programmed with Intel Quartus Prime Lite or Quartus Prime Standard Edition, both available free of charge from Intel FPGA's download center. Quartus Prime Lite supports the full MAX 10 device family including the 10M08, while the Standard Edition adds IP library support. JTAG programming is performed via the Altera USB-Blaster or the newer USB-Blaster II download cable.

What is the difference between MAX 10 10M08 and Cyclone V FPGAs?
MAX 10 (10M08) is a non-volatile FPGA with internal configuration flash that boots in microseconds without an external PROM, while Cyclone V is an SRAM-based FPGA that requires an external configuration device. MAX 10 integrates analog blocks (ADC, temperature sensor) on-chip, but Cyclone V offers 3-5× higher logic density and dedicated PCIe hard IP. Use MAX 10 for cost-sensitive glue logic, instant-on industrial control, and small volume production.

What is the difference between D-series and S-series MAX 10 FPGAs?
The D-series (such as 10M08DAF256C7G) includes dual-configuration internal flash, supporting remote field upgrade and failsafe boot. The S-series is single-configuration, smaller in die area, and approximately 15-20% lower cost. Both share identical fabric, I/O, and ADC blocks; choose D-series when in-field firmware updates are mandatory and S-series for locked-production designs.
